to add columns to a table, use the following syntax:ALTER TABLE TABLE_NAMEADD COLUMN_NAME datatypeTo delete a column from a table, use the following syntax:ALTER TABLE table_name DROP COLUMN column_nameTo change the data type of a column in a table, use the following syntax:
Label:Generally we use SELECT .... The table fields that are generated by the into statement are allowed to be null. And if we need to change to NOT NULL? Select 'ALTER TABLE dbo. XXXXXXX ALTER COLUMN' +
QUOTENAME(c.name)+ ' ' +T
Sometimes the following error occurs when you create a SQL Server job with an SQL statement:
MSG 515, Level 16, State 2, procedure sp_add_job, line 137th
Cannot insert value NULL into column ' owner_sid ', table ' msdb.dbo.sysjobs '; column does not allow null v
. major_id and F. minor_id = 0 where D. Name = 'query table name'
II,-- Query stored proceduresSelect case. xtype when 'p' then' Stored Procedure 'end as lx,. name, B. text from sysobjects a left Outer Join syscomments B on. id = B. ID where xtype = 'P'-- Query viewSelect case. xtype when 'v'then' view 'end as lx,. name, B. text from sysobjects a left Outer Join syscomments B on. id = B. ID where xtype = 'V'
-- Primary key, foreign key, constraintSel
· What is a database?The warehouse where the data is stored.· What is the difference between a database and a data structure?To solve the problem of manipulating data in memory, the database should solve the problem of manipulating data in the hard disk. Data structures study some abstract data models (ADT) and some of the operations defined on the model, the database is composed of tables, relationships, operations.· What is a primary key?The primary key is used to identify the uniqueness of th
Tags: check int enable LTE delete nbsp Add ons tableTo add a constraint to an existing data table, but not to use the constraint to existing data, use the WITH NOCHECK clause when executing the ALTER TABLE statement, so that the new cons
Tags: class str conflict resolution SRC Technology blog Eid demoIf you add a constraint to the table where the data exists, it is possible that the data does not conform to the CHECK constraint and the add constraint fails.Such as:This is a table that adds a check
of a multiplication of two table records is a Cartesian product query, if the left table has n records, the right table has m records, Cartesian product query has N*M records, which often contain a lot of wrong data, so this query method is not commonly used.SELECT * from a b where a.id = b.ID;or select * from a INNER join B on a.id=b.id; Internal connection que
Table
Sales.orderdetails
Order Details Form
Sales.orders
Order Form
Sales.shippers
Freight company Table
SQL Server Some basic commands: Query Database exists: If db_id ("TestDB") is not null; Check if the
Alter TABLE table1 ALTER COLUMN [name] varchar () NULL;
Table1 Table Name
Name field name why add [], because name is the SQL keyword will conflict error, so just in case.
If the name field has already created an index, you must d
Tags: Main table encountered str no COL efault first left connected Div LINQ to SQL, the LINQ to entity encounters a problem with the primary table, from table to relationship, the primary table has records, and the table may not
SQL WHERE variable IS NULL causes full table scan ProblemsToday, when reviewing the stored procedures of the project, we found that there are a large number of statements to judge whether the variable is NULL in the condition, such:SET @ SQL = 'select * FROM Comment with (no
Create table # staff (id int)Insert into # staff values (9)If exists (select 1 from # staff where id = 9)Print ('pass ')ElsePrint ('fail ')Drop table # staffChange the value of where id = 9 to another value and output fail. You can understand the other values.
1 is not a field of the temporary table # class, but a tag used to judge whether the query is empty.
--
Copy Code code as follows:
SET @SQL = ' SELECT * Comment with (NOLOCK) WHERE 1=1
and (@ProjectIds is Null or ProjectID = @ProjectIds)
and (@Scores is null or Score = @Scores) '
Remember, in the past when doing Oracle development, this writing will lead to a full table scan, not indexed, do not k
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.